I tried to find pictures of my front bumper under construction.
If I find them Ill post them but, essentially took cuts out of the bumper in some places, and used metal foil tape as backing to build new fiberglass on to fill the few inch gaps that were needed.
Next, once it was all one piece again, took curf cuts out of it in order to expand the profile of the end of the bumper to meet the flare exactly properly.
Again, created new fiberglass in between
(also, note that the factory SC-CR car had a bumper that did not match the flare - it was a limited run of race cars using off the shelf parts form different models, and fit dint matter much on race cars back then, I doubt that is what we are looking at in your pic though
